This is the larger version. -d e s c r i p t i o n- 100% handmade – I melted the sterling silver & rolled it out to 0.9mm thick sheet. I sawed the Africa continent out using my little jewelers saw. I cut a little heart out in the region of South Africa. The pendant was given a shiny brushed finish. Africa measures 3cm top to bottom and 2.8cm across widest point…

Gerrie Coetzee
Gerhardus Christian Coetzee (born 8 April 1955 in Boksburg), better known as Gerrie Coetzee, is a South African former boxer. He made history twice: he was the first boxer from the African continent ever to fight for, and win, a world heavyweight title. His nickname was The Bionic Hand, because he always had trouble with his right hand. His Afrikaans nickname was "Seer Handjies" or little sore hands, named so by fellow South African boxing great Kallie Knoetze.

Hendrik Verwoerd
Hendrik Frensch Verwoerd (Amsterdam, 8 September 1901 – Kaapstad, 6 September 1966) was voormalige eerste minister van Suid-Afrika wat in 'n sluipmoord in die parlement in Kaapstad gesterf het. Verwoerd word algemeen as 'n sleutelfiguur in die Apartheidstelsel beskou. Mense sal waarskynlik nog lank verskil oor die waarde van sy werk. In die geskiedenis van die Afrikaners en van Suid-Afrika bly die grondlegger van die 1961-Republiek egter ‘n sleutelfiguur.
